Johanna Grenway presents current headlines, including a study from University College London suggesting COVID-19 began spreading globally as early as October, with genetic mutations indicating adaptation. Disney reports a significant drop in income due to the pandemic, despite gains from its streaming service. The Trump administration is considering moon mining, drafting the Artemis Accords to establish safety zones and resource ownership.
